Premarital Guidance

Premarital guidance, often referred to as premarital counseling or premarital education, is a process that helps couples prepare for marriage by addressing various aspects of their relationship, communication, values, and expectations. It provides a foundation for building a strong and healthy marriage. Here's an overview of premarital guidance:

  1. Purpose: Premarital guidance aims to equip couples with the skills, knowledge, and tools to navigate the challenges of marriage and build a strong partnership. It helps them establish a solid foundation for a successful and fulfilling marital life.

  2. Topics Covered:

    • Communication: Effective communication is key to a healthy relationship. Couples learn active listening, conflict resolution, and expressing emotions constructively.
    • Conflict Resolution: Learning how to manage disagreements and conflicts in a respectful and productive manner.
    • Expectations: Discussing individual and shared expectations for various aspects of married life, including roles, responsibilities, and long-term goals.
    • Values and Beliefs: Exploring shared values, religious or spiritual beliefs, and cultural backgrounds.
    • Intimacy and Sexuality: Addressing intimacy, sexual expectations, and discussing any concerns or desires.
    • Finances: Discussing financial goals, budgeting, and planning for shared financial responsibilities.
    • Family and Children: Talking about plans for starting a family, parenting styles, and managing extended family relationships.
    • Roles and Responsibilities: Defining roles and responsibilities in the relationship, including household chores and decision-making.
  3. Benefits:

    • Enhanced Communication: Couples learn effective communication techniques that can prevent misunderstandings and conflicts.
    • Conflict Resolution Skills: Learning to navigate disagreements in a healthy way contributes to a harmonious partnership.
    • Clarification of Expectations: Couples can openly discuss their expectations and align their goals, reducing potential conflicts in the future.
    • Building Strong Foundations: Addressing potential challenges before marriage helps establish a solid foundation for the relationship.
    • Increased Intimacy: Open conversations about intimacy and sexuality can promote a satisfying and fulfilling sexual relationship.
    • Long-Term Success: Premarital guidance can contribute to a higher likelihood of marital satisfaction and long-term success.
  4. Formats:

    • Individual Counseling: Couples can have one-on-one sessions with a therapist to discuss their relationship.
    • Group Workshops: Participating in group workshops with other couples can provide a broader perspective and shared learning experience.
    • Religious or Spiritual Guidance: Some couples choose to receive premarital guidance from clergy or spiritual leaders in their faith community.
  5. Timing: Premarital guidance is typically undertaken before the wedding, allowing couples enough time to address important topics and make informed decisions.

  6. Tailoring to the Couple: Premarital guidance is personalized to each couple's unique situation, background, and needs.

  7. Ongoing Learning: The skills and insights gained from premarital guidance can continue to be valuable throughout the marriage, supporting ongoing growth and communication.

Whether a couple is navigating differences, addressing potential challenges, or simply seeking to strengthen their relationship, premarital guidance can be a valuable investment in their future together.
